What is Double One-way Switchback?


1.

A street layout phenomenon occuring in driving, where a motorist unfamiliar with an area encounters two one-way streets in succession, forcing the course of the car away from the destination, or back to the location where the impasse was first noticed. A triple one-way switchback involves three one-way streets and produces the same results.

Bill kept driving away from where he wanted to go. The neighborhood was a maze of double one-way switchbacks.
